ORDER
The present writ petition has been filed seeking for a writ of mandamus directing the respondents to rectify a mistake in the UDR proceedings relating to certain survey number belonging to the writ petitioner. His father namely, Subramanian has already filed an appeal before the fifth respondent herein on 01.04.2010 relating to the same issue. Since the said appeal was not disposed of, his father had filed W.P(MD).No.86960 of 2011 before this Court for a direction to disposal of the appeal. By an order dated 04.08.2011, this Court has directed the fifth respondent herein to pass orders within a period of twelve(12) weeks. However, the said order has not been complied with and no orders have been passed in the appeal filed by the writ petitioner's father. 2.As per the statutory provisions, the fifth respondent alone is 2/4
empowered to rectify any mistake that had happened during the UDR proceedings. Even as on today, the appeal filed by the writ petitioner's father is pending before the fifth respondent. Hence, the fifth respondent is directed to dispose of the said appeal of the writ petitioner's father dated 01.04.2010, after the petitioner gets impleaded himself as the legal heir of the original appellant. After the petitioner gets impleaded himself as the legal heir of the original appellant, the appeal shall be disposed of by the fifth respondent herein within a period of twelve(12) we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order. The time limit fixed by this Court shall be strictly adhered to. The fifth respondent has already violated the order of this Court dated 04.08.2011, any further violation will be strictly viewed.
3.With the aforesaid observation, the Writ Petition stands allowed. No costs.
